His velocity and effectiveness started to increase at the beginning of the 2011 season, coinciding with a move to the bullpen: "Going to the bullpen allowed me to get healthy. As a starter, I had just worn down." In 2009, as a starter, Perkins posted a 5.89 ERA and an average fastball speed of about 90 mph. His ERA dropped considerably in the bullpen (2.48 in 2011), and his strikeout rate nearly doubled. When Perkins was a starter, he also threw a

After experiencing shoulder soreness at the beginning of the 2016 season, Perkins was placed on the DL after two appearances. On June 16, it was revealed
Perkins would need season-ending surgery due to a torn labrum and damage to his rotator cuff.

On March 8, 2012, Perkins signed a three-year, $ 10.3 million extension with the Twins. Perkins was guaranteed $ 2.5 million in 2013, and $ 3.75 million in both 2014 and 2015. There was a 2016 option for $ 4.5 million with a $ 300,000 buyout.

Perkins played the whole season as relief pitcher, finishing 4–4 with two saves and a 2.48 ERA in 65 relief appearances. Perkins won the Twins
Pitcher of the Year Award and Twins Comeback Player of the Year Award after the breakout season.

Perkins was an All-Star for the third straight year in 2015. He appeared in 60 games, going 3–5 with 32 saves and a 3.32 ERA, along with 54 strikeouts in 57 innings pitched.
